Why isnt my hardware performing as others?

Pavel11

Hey guys, I was looking around for what people get in game fps with the same hardware as me, I was very suprised that in some cases they got like 100 fps more than me. Have been trying to do everthing basic and it does not work, anyone has suggestions? 

specs

r5 3600

rtx 3060 ti 

32gb 3600 mhz ram

b450f am4 

m.2 480 gb

1 tb ssd

 Basically this dude gets like 100 more fps in average with the same stuff as me 😞

Are you sure that DOCP [XMP for AMD] is enabled? If not, your RAM is running at 2666MHz which is not ideal by ANY means for Ryzen.

Have you tried tightening RAM timings or loosening them and running higher frequency? RAM OCing can be very fickle and you aren't guaranteed to get XMP speeds anyway.

 

Just put of curiosity, you aren't thermal throttling are you?

 

If you run HWInfo64, is your GPU pegged or are you CPU bound with a few cores maxed out?
